BIG TABLE FARM Pinot Noir, Pelos Sandberg Vineyard 2015

The 2015 'Pelos Sandberg' Pinot Noir from Big Table Farm is another gorgeous wine made by winemaker Brian Marcy. The Pelos Sandberg Vineyard is an Eola-Amity Hills site, which is farmed by Don Sandberg. As this gorgeous Pinot Noir begins to open it releases aromas of guava puree, ripe strawberry, cherry pie, blood orange and suggestions of mulling spices. Seductive and silky on the mid-palate, the wine yields flavors reminiscent of black cherries, black raspberry liquor, sandalwood, black truffles, kumquat, crushed wet gravel, peat moss and pomegranate seed. The flavor range and sterling minerality translate to another utterly compelling Pinot Noir from Big Table Farm. (Best 2017-2028) - April, 2017 (OB)
